Product Introduction
High C - Band Gain:The GL - DYS320AM6PM offers an excellent 40.5dB gain in the C - Band at 4GHz. This high gain enables the antenna to effectively capture and strengthen weak C - Band signals. For satellite communication, broadcasting, or other C - Band - based applications, it ensures a stable and strong signal connection, delivering reliable performance.
Durable Aluminium Mesh Build:Constructed from aluminium mesh with a polyester powder coating, the antenna is both lightweight and highly durable. Aluminium mesh provides good corrosion resistance, allowing it to withstand harsh weather conditions such as strong winds (up to 60m/sec), extreme temperatures (- 40 ℃ to +60 ℃), and high humidity (0 - 100%). This ensures the antenna's long - term reliability.
Flexible Mounting Design:Featuring a pole/polar mount design with adjustable elevation (0 - 90°) and azimuth (0 - 360°) alignment, the GL - DYS320AM6PM provides great flexibility in installation. Users can easily optimize the antenna's position to achieve the best signal reception, whether it's for covering a specific area or aligning with a particular satellite.
Optimal F/D Ratio and Focal Length:The 0.38 F/D ratio and 124CM focal length are carefully designed to focus signals precisely. This optimal combination enhances the antenna's signal - gathering ability, improving its overall performance. It ensures efficient signal collection and transmission, maximizing the utilization of satellite signals.
Wide Environmental Adaptability:Operating within a temperature range of - 40 ℃ to +60 ℃ and a relative humidity of 0 - 100%, the antenna can function in diverse environments. This wide - ranging environmental adaptability makes it suitable for use in different climates, from freezing cold regions to humid tropical areas, ensuring continuous operation without performance degradation.

FAQ
Q: Is this antenna compatible with both C-Band and Ku-Band?
A: Yes, it’s optimized for C-Band (4GHz) and supports Ku-Band (12.5GHz) applications.
Q: How does the 320CM aperture enhance performance?
A: The larger diameter improves signal capture efficiency, especially for high-frequency transmissions.
Q: Can it withstand hurricanes or typhoons?
A: Yes, it operates in 25m/s winds, resets after 40m/s gusts, and remains intact at 60m/s.
Q: What does "6 Panel" mean?
A: The antenna is constructed with 6 modular panels for simplified assembly and flexibility.
Q: Is professional installation required?
A: While the modular design eases setup, professional alignment ensures peak performance.
Q: How does the polyester coating protect the antenna?
A: It prevents rust and corrosion, even in salty or 100% humidity environments.
Q: Can this be used for mobile satellite setups?
A: Yes, its lightweight mesh and adjustable mount suit temporary or mobile installations.
